No injuries after explosion rocks Burke County home

  • Source: Morganton News Herald
  • Published: 10/03/2019 01:44 AM

PHOTO: An explosion the homeowner believes was started from paint thinners on a skid in the basement rocked a home near Morganton on Wednesday evening. Terry Deal said he was about to fix dinner when he smelled smoke in his house on Pleasant View Loop off Summers Road just before 7 p.m. “I opened the basement door and I smelled smoke,” Deal said. The smoke alarms still weren’t going off, but when he went around to the back door of the house, he found a skid with paint thinners on it on fire, Deal said. “There were flames shooting plumb up over the top of the house,” Deal said. He couldn’t get to a hose to put the fire out because the fire started near water spigot, Deal said.
